2. Methods to Be Used
To ensure comprehensive and effective policy research, SayPro will use the following methods:
2.1. Desk Research
- Primary Source Analysis: Review official sources such as government publications, regulatory bodies (e.g., EPA, OSHA, GDPR), and industry standards to track policy proposals and changes.
- Secondary Source Analysis: Monitor reports, studies, and articles from policy think tanks, legal consultancies, and trade associations (e.g., Environmental Protection Agency (EPA), International Labour Organization (ILO)) for trends and insights.
2.2. Stakeholder Consultations
- Internal Stakeholders: Collaborate with internal teams such as Legal, Compliance, HR, and Operations to gather feedback on existing policies and potential impacts from policy changes.
- External Stakeholders: Engage with industry groups, trade associations, and regulatory bodies to stay informed about ongoing or upcoming policy shifts and to contribute to consultations.
2.3. Expert Consultations
- Legal Advisors: Consult with external legal experts to interpret complex regulatory changes, particularly in areas like data protection, labor laws, and international trade laws.
- Environmental Consultants: Engage with experts in sustainability to understand emerging environmental regulations and how they align with SayPro’s green initiatives.
2.4. Regulatory Tracking Tools
- Regulatory Intelligence Tools: Utilize specialized software or services like Thomson Reuters, LexisNexis, or GovTrack to monitor real-time updates on regulatory changes and track legislation.
- Government Websites: Regularly review updates from government websites (e.g., EU, EPA, OSHA) for newly proposed policies.
2.5. Survey & Feedback Mechanism
- Employee and Customer Feedback: Survey employees, customers, and industry peers to gather insights on their perceptions of regulatory impacts and potential gaps in compliance.
- Public Policy Polls: Use insights from policy polls and surveys from trade bodies to understand the potential impact of upcoming regulations on industry practices.
3. Specific Policy Areas to Focus On
3.1. Corporate Governance & Accountability
- Policy Focus:
- New regulations surrounding ESG (Environmental, Social, Governance) disclosures.
- Updates to executive compensation regulations and the impact of increased transparency requirements.
- Board diversity and accountability policies in line with global governance standards.
- Key Research Questions:
- How will new ESG disclosure rules affect SayPro’s reporting and sustainability initiatives?
- What are the legal requirements for board diversity, and how can SayPro improve its governance practices?
- How will increased transparency in financial reporting impact investor relations?
- Deliverables:
- Research report on governance regulations for the quarter.
- Recommendations on board structure, diversity, and governance improvements.
3.2. Environmental Regulations & Sustainability
- Policy Focus:
- Changes to carbon emissions regulations and sustainability goals.
- Local, national, and international laws regarding plastic waste, recycling, and zero-waste initiatives.
- Green energy and sustainable technology incentives (e.g., electric vehicles for company fleets).
- Key Research Questions:
- What are the upcoming carbon taxes or emission reduction targets that will affect SayPro’s operations?
- What incentives or subsidies are available for electric vehicle fleets or renewable energy projects?
- What changes in environmental impact reporting and sustainability certification are expected this quarter?
- Deliverables:
- Impact analysis of green regulations.
- Proposal for potential green technologies or practices for SayPro’s fleet or facilities.
3.3. Data Protection & Cybersecurity
- Policy Focus:
- Ongoing updates to GDPR and national data protection laws, especially for regions where SayPro operates (e.g., CCPA in California).
- Cybersecurity regulations related to data breach notifications, encryption standards, and company responsibilities for protecting personal data.
- AI ethics and regulations affecting data processing and storage.
- Key Research Questions:
- How do updates to GDPR and CCPA affect SayPro’s data handling and consumer rights?
- What are the impacts of new cybersecurity laws on SayPro’s digital operations and how can the company ensure compliance?
- Are there any significant changes expected in AI ethics or automated data processing regulations?
- Deliverables:
- Research on new data privacy regulations.
- Assessment of cybersecurity risks and compliance readiness.
3.4. Labor Laws & Employee Rights
- Policy Focus:
- Minimum wage increases and their impact on payroll and labor costs.
- New regulations surrounding remote work, telework rights, and employee well-being.
- Paid family leave, sick leave, and workplace safety policies.
- Key Research Questions:
- How will proposed minimum wage increases affect SayPro’s payroll costs?
- What are the evolving remote work regulations and how do they affect employee flexibility and company policy?
- What changes are expected in paid leave policies and how will they impact SayPro’s benefits package?
- Deliverables:
- Impact analysis on labor law changes.
- Recommendations on remote work policies and adjustments to employee benefits.
3.5. Emerging Global Regulations
- Policy Focus:
- AI regulation and the ethical use of automated systems.
- International trade regulations that could impact global supply chains, especially in light of geopolitical tensions.
- Proposed regulations around digital currencies and their impact on financial operations.
- Key Research Questions:
- What emerging AI ethics frameworks should SayPro prepare for to ensure compliance?
- How might changing trade policies and tariffs affect SayPro’s supply chain and operations?
- Are there any significant updates regarding cryptocurrency regulations or blockchain that could impact SayPro’s financial transactions?
- Deliverables:
- Research report on emerging global regulations.
- Risk assessment and preparedness plan for compliance.
